>For new people who are interested in SWE there are different types memberships available each its own perks:
- Club membership - Just come to the meetings, simple as that. You will get the opportunity to help plan activities and join in on SWE events. Get the scoop on classes etc.
- National SWE membership.
http://swe.org/join Follow the prompts and pay $20 for a year long collegiate SWE membership. If you buy a national SWE memberhip we
will pay your UHL (undergraduate hardware labs) fee. The national SWE membership also gives you access to job opportunities, conferences, webinars, talks and
many more benefits that I can't quite think of.
